Transaction 1cf7f993ff453c95fdd2bfcafa527ae24266560ed9721e357f5912d10663b2a8

1 Input
2 Outputs
  • 1cf7f993ff453c95fdd2bfcafa527ae24266560ed9721e357f5912d10663b2a8:0
  • value  55307462
    address  32dEuQmFDCr2kMR8aH41u9fyb2J9kox4dy
  • 1cf7f993ff453c95fdd2bfcafa527ae24266560ed9721e357f5912d10663b2a8:1
  • value  101841262
    address  1NPpwUsQ6RDCxKYdfkcuSX7PNFErrtVWQ3